JOB DESCRIPTION:


CIC energiGUNE is recruiting a predoctoral researcher to develop, adapt and validate recycling strategies for next-generation lithium-ion battery waste containing silicon–graphite anode materials, with a focus on both manufacturing scraps and end-of-life black mass (i.e end of life batteries).


Main job functions:


  • Develop and test lab-scale recycling routes using different physico-chemical separation processes for lithium-ion battery materials containing silicon–graphite anodes, including production scraps and black mass.

  • Carry out basic process optimization steps such as material pretreatment, delamination, leaching, purification and recovery of valuable battery materials.

  • Characterize recovered materials using common physicochemical and electrochemical techniques, in collaboration with specialized researchers when needed.
